* VoodooDoll: A voodoo doll of the first victim is found in the remains of the hemp coffin that he crawled out of. To fake his death, he and his wife had a corrupt doctor dose him with tetrodotoxin so he could have an open casket funeral. Unbeknownst to the man, his wife had paid a Vodou shop owner to put a curse on him. Believing that he was really dead, the owner brought the doll to the service and placed it in the coffin because she thought it was the most fitting place for it to be.

Directed by Creator/JoeDante
Written by Creator/AnthonyEZuiker, Creator/AnnDonahue, Creator/CarolMendelsohn, Creator/PerterMLenkov & Creator/DanieleNathanson
On Halloween night, Danny and Lindsay investigate the murder of a family in Amityville, while Mac and Stella take on the case of a man who dies in the middle of a mob dressed as zombies.
